Released in 2013, this sequel to The Rise of Cobra served as a "soft reboot" for the franchise, pivoting towards a more grounded, gritty military aesthetic compared to the high-tech sci-fi feel of the first film. 1. Plot Breakdown

The G.I. Joe team is framed for a crime against the United States by Zartan, who is currently impersonating the President. After a devastating air strike wipes out most of the Joes, the survivors—led by Roadblock—must go "off the grid."

They seek help from the original Joe, General Joseph Colton, to expose the President as an impostor, stop Cobra Commander from achieving global satellite-weapon dominance (Project Zeus), and clear their names. 2. Key Characters & Cast

The 3D Delay: The film was originally set for a Summer 2012 release. However, just weeks before opening, it was delayed by nearly a year. The official reason was to convert the film to 3D, but rumors suggested it was also to film more scenes with Channing Tatum after his star power exploded following 21 Jump Street.

The Mountain Fight: The centerpiece action sequence—the ninja battle on the side of a Himalayan mountain—is widely considered one of the best action set-pieces in the franchise, utilizing practical wirework and stunning cinematography. 4. Technical Specs

G.I. Joe: Retaliation (2013) is a military science fiction action film directed by Jon M. Chu and written by Rhett Reese and Paul Wernick. It serves as a standalone sequel to the 2009 film G.I. Joe: The Rise of Cobra

and is the second installment in the live-action franchise based on Hasbro’s toy line. Plot Overview

The story picks up with the G.I. Joe team being framed as traitors by Zartan, who has successfully impersonated the President of the United States. Following a devastating sneak attack that wipes out most of the operatives, the surviving Joes—Roadblock, Snake Eyes, Flint, and Lady Jaye—must go rogue. They eventually team up with the original G.I. Joe, General Joseph Colton, to expose the deception and stop Cobra Commander’s "Project Zeus," an orbital weapon system capable of mass destruction. Key Cast and Crew Jon M. Chu. Dwayne "The Rock" Johnson as Roadblock. Bruce Willis as General Joseph Colton. Channing Tatum Adrianne Palicki as Lady Jaye. Lee Byung-hun as Storm Shadow. Jonathan Pryce as the President / Zartan. Production and Release

Originally scheduled for a June 2012 release, Paramount Pictures delayed the film by nine months to March 28, 2013. This delay was officially intended to convert the film to 3D and reportedly to film additional scenes to capitalize on Channing Tatum’s rising popularity. (2013) remains a standout for its massive cast overhaul and shift in tone from the original. The Soft Reboot of the Franchise

While technically a sequel to The Rise of Cobra, Retaliation functioned more like a soft reboot. After director Stephen Sommers left, the production shifted gears. The most significant change was the introduction of Dwayne "The Rock" Johnson as Roadblock, who took over the lead role. Key Plot Points & Production Trivia

The Duke Controversy: Channing Tatum, who played Duke, reportedly asked to be killed off early in the film. He later revealed in interviews with IndieWire and Business Insider that he had initially passed on the franchise multiple times and only joined due to a studio contract.

Character Shifts: The character Ripcord was originally slated to return, but his lines and scenes were eventually given to Flint after the directorial change.

The Ending: The film concludes with the Joes—including Roadblock, Snake Eyes, and Lady Jaye—being commemorated at the White House after defeating Firefly and the Cobra-impersonated President. Where the Series Went Next

The franchise took a long hiatus before returning with Snake Eyes: G.I. Joe Origins in 2021, which served as a formal reboot starring Henry Golding.
